Изменение параметров веб-части уточнения
Веб-часть Уточнения фильтрует результаты поиска по категориям, называемым уточнениями. Пользователи могут щелкнуть эти уточнения, чтобы сузить результаты поиска, чтобы легче найти то, что им нужно.
По умолчанию веб-часть Уточнение используется на всех вертикальных страницах поиска по умолчанию в Центре корпоративного поиска, которые являются страницами результатов поиска для всех, людей, бесед и видео.
Как пользователь с правами администратора сайта SharePoint или более поздних версий в Microsoft 365, вы можете изменить способ настройки веб-части Уточнения. Варианты действий:
Фильтрация результатов поиска из другой веб-части результатов поиска.
Укажите, какие уточнения следует отобразить.
Примечание.
Все управляемые свойства, которые вы хотите использовать в качестве уточнений, должны быть заданы как уточняемые и запрашиваемые в схеме поиска. Кроме того, источник контента, содержащий управляемые свойства, должен быть обходен, прежде чем свойства можно будет использовать в качестве уточнений.
Изменение шаблона отображения для уточнения.
Изменение отображаемых имен для уточнений.
Добавление счетчиков в уточнения.
Изменение поведения и вида веб-части Уточнения
На странице, содержащей веб-часть Уточнения, в меню Параметры выберите команду Изменить страницу.
В веб-части щелкните стрелку меню веб-части уточнений, а затем щелкните Изменить веб-часть.
В области инструментов веб-части в разделе Уточнение целевого объекта выберите веб-часть, по которой требуется отфильтровать результаты поиска. По умолчанию выбрана веб-часть результатов поиска.
Убедитесь, что флажок Выбрать уточнения в этой веб-части установлен в области инструментов веб-части.
Щелкните Выбрать уточнения
На странице Уточнение конфигурации в разделе Доступные уточнения используйте кнопки, чтобы выбрать, какие уточнения должны отображаться в веб-части, а также в каком порядке их отображать. Если задан псевдоним для уточняемого управляемого свойства, этот псевдоним отображается в разделе Конфигурация для.
В разделе Конфигурация для выберите, как будет выглядеть каждое уточнение.
Примечание.
Если у вас один языковой сайт, вы можете изменить отображаемое имя уточнения в разделе Отображаемое имя . Для многоязычных сайтов измените язык интерфейса уточнения, как описано в разделе Изменение отображаемого имени уточнения.
Нажмите кнопку OK.
Изменение отображаемого имени уточнения в классическом интерфейсе поиска
По умолчанию имя управляемого свойства будет использоваться в качестве отображаемого имени для уточнения. Во многих случаях трудно понять имя управляемого свойства, например RefinableString00 или ColorOWSTEXT. Это можно исправить, изменив имя уточнения в файле JavaScript.
На странице, содержащей веб-часть Уточнение, выберите а затем выберите Параметры сайта. Если параметры сайта не отображаются, выберите Сведения о сайте, а затем выберите Просмотреть все параметры сайта.
На странице Параметры сайта щелкните Главные страницы и макеты страниц в разделе Коллекции веб-разработчика.
На странице Коллекция главных страниц щелкните Шаблоны отображения.
На странице Шаблоны отображения щелкните Файлы языков.
На странице Языковые файлы щелкните папку для соответствующего языка.
Откройте файл CustomStrings.js.
Добавьте по одной строке для каждого управляемого свойства, для которого требуется изменить отображаемое имя. Используйте следующий синтаксис:
"rf_RefinementTitle_ManagedPropertyName": "Sample Refinement Title for ManagedPropertyName"
Например, добавьте эту строку, чтобы изменить отображаемое имя управляемого свойства RefinableInt00 на Price:
"rf_RefinementTitle_RefinableInt00": "Price"
Сохраните файл.
Добавление количества уточнений
По умолчанию веб-часть Уточнения не отображает количество уточнений, то есть количество результатов для каждого значения уточнения. Например, если вы включили управляемое свойство Color в качестве уточнения, значения уточнения будут такими цветами, как Красный, Зеленый и Синий. Можно добавить счетчики уточнений, меняя значение в файле HTML, чтобы значения уточнений показывались как Red (10), Green (12) и Blue (8).
На странице, содержащей веб-часть Уточнение, выберите а затем выберите Параметры сайта. Если параметры сайта не отображаются, выберите Сведения о сайте, а затем выберите Просмотреть все параметры сайта.
На странице Параметры сайта щелкните Главные страницы и макеты страниц в разделе Коллекции веб-разработчика.
На странице Коллекция главных страниц щелкните Шаблоны отображения.
На странице Шаблоны отображения щелкните Фильтры.
Откройте файл Filter_Default.html.
Измените значение ShowCounts на true.
Сохраните файл.
См. также
Управление центром поиска в SharePoint
Изменение параметров веб-части "Поле поиска"